About 2-[4-[6-[6-(5-chloro-2-fluorophenyl)-5H-cyclopenta[b]pyridin-7-yl]quinolin-3-yl]pyrazol-1-yl]-N-methylethanamine

2-[4-[6-[6-(5-chloro-2-fluorophenyl)-5H-cyclopenta[b]pyridin-7-yl]quinolin-3-yl]pyrazol-1-yl]-N-methylethanamine (PubChem CID 157353487) has the molecular formula C29H23ClFN5 and a molecular weight of 495.99 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-[4-[6-[6-(5-chloro-2-fluorophenyl)-5H-cyclopenta[b]pyridin-7-yl]quinolin-3-yl]pyrazol-1-yl]-N-methylethanamine.
